There are several easy-to-use tools available online that allow you to convert YouTube videos into GIFs One popular tool is Giphy, which offers a simple and intuitive interface for creating GIFs To get started, you will need to find the YouTube video that you want to turn into a GIF Once you have the video URL, head over to the Giphy website and click on the “Create” button at the top of the page.
Next, paste the YouTube video URL into the designated field and hit the “Import” button Giphy will then load the video and allow you to select the start and end points for your GIF You can drag the sliders to choose the desired footage and adjust the length of the GIF Once you are happy with your selection, click the “Continue to Decorate” button.
In the editing window, you can add text, stickers, and filters to customize your GIF You can also choose the loop type (such as ping-pong or reverse) and adjust the playback speed Once you are satisfied with your creation, click the “Upload to Giphy” button to save your GIF.

If you prefer a more hands-on approach, you can also create a GIF from a YouTube video using Photoshop This method requires a bit more technical know-how, but it gives you full control over the editing process To start, download the YouTube video using a third-party website or software Once you have the video file on your computer, open Photoshop and go to File > Import > Video Frames to Layers.
Select the video file and choose the desired frames to include in your GIF You can adjust the frame rate and duration of each frame to create a seamless loop Once you are happy with your selection, go to File > Export > Save for Web to save your GIF in the desired format.
